Tell Me More
The Titan Formula B was produced in the late 1960s. It was designed to compete in the Formula B series.
Titan was founded by former Lotus employees. The cars achieved success in various racing categories.
Successor: Titan became part of the McKechnie Group.
A little-known story: Some Titan Formula B cars were reportedly used in Jim Russell Racing Driver School.
